Celeste is anowl in theAnimal Crossing series who debuted inAnimal Crossing: Wild World. She is the younger sister ofBlathers. In games prior toAnimal Crossing: New Horizons, Celeste works in themuseum with Blathers. Her role inWild World,City Folk, andNew Horizons involves stargazing. Her name may be derived from "celestial", referring to her hobby of stargazing.

Characteristics[edit]

Appearance[edit]

Celeste is an owl with burgundy plumage. She has pink blush, an orange-yellow beak, and a pair of large, feathered eyebrows with white dots. She possesses a white-colored face with a pair of small black oval eyes with no visible pupils, although sometimes star-shaped pupils appear in her eyes when she makes certain expressions. She has a white and light-red checkered chest, similar to an argyle sweater. The tips of her wings and her tailfeathers are lined with black on the outer edge, bordered with a white edge. Her feet are orange-yellow talons with dark-brown stripes and white sharp tips. She is slightly smaller and shorter than her elder brother, Blathers, and she wears a pink bow, which was a gift from him, on the back of her head.

Personality[edit]

Celeste is sensitive, calm, and quiet, unlike her brother. Her sensitivity shows when she is caught snoozing during the day; she tells the player that unlike Blathers, she does not sleep on the job.

Appearances[edit]

InWild World andCity Folk[edit]

Artwork of Celeste fromAnimal Crossing: Wild World.
Artwork of Celeste fromAnimal Crossing: City Folk.

Celeste made her debut inAnimal Crossing: Wild World, acting to assist theplayer in creating constellations and stargazing. Upon talking to her in the observatory, located up the stairs behind Blathers, she will give the player the option to create, delete, or view constellations. The player can also inform Celeste that she is cute, but she thinks the player is teasing her and simply asks them to look through the telescope instead. Celeste will also need to be talked to in order to unlock Blathers'sepisodes. InAnimal Crossing: City Folk, Celeste has the exact same job as inWild World.

InNew Leaf[edit]

Artwork of Celeste fromAnimal Crossing: New Leaf.

Celeste returns inAnimal Crossing: New Leaf where she runsa gift shop on the museum's second floor after ithas been built, as stargazing was removed. She sells museum-themed items as well assilver tools. She will even allow the player to open up an exhibition room of their own provided that they pay her a rental fee of 10,000Bells.

InNew Horizons[edit]

See also:Celeste DIY recipes

InAnimal Crossing: New Horizons, Celeste no longer works at the museum, and instead can be seen on various nights wandering around the island, indicating that ameteor shower is occurring sometime that night. It is possible, however, to encounter a meteor shower when she is not visiting, as she visits at most once a week. When talked to for the first time she will inform the player about meteor showers and tell them how to wish when a shooting star falls. She will also give them thestar wand DIY recipe.

Eachnew day she is talked to, she will give a player a new DIY recipe in a set order, prioritizing zodiac themed ones as long as it is related to the current season. These can also be handed out from her when visiting other player's islands, but a player can only get one from her per day on any island. Recipes are not guaranteed to be the same for all players talking to her on the same day. If the player is not eligible to obtain any additional DIY recipe, she has a 60% chance to give the player fivestar fragments, a 20% chance to give alarge star fragment, and a 20% to give a zodiac fragment based on the date that Celeste appears.[1]

If she appears during a meteor shower, she can be seen making wishes when shooting stars fly by. If the player has a zodiac item in their pocket (either an zodiac item from theStars Series or astar sign fragment), they can show Celeste the item and she will tell a story about mythology based on the item.

InGekijōban Doubutsu no Mori[edit]

Celeste inGekijōban Doubutsu no Mori.

Celeste appears in🎬Gekijōban Doubutsu no Mori alongside Blathers in the museum where they meetAi for the first time. She later becomes good friends with Ai.

    Trivia[edit]

    • Peppy villagers inCity Folk sometimes may mention that Celeste is around 10 years younger than Blathers.
    • Lazy villagers inNew Horizons sometimes hint that they have feelings for Celeste.
    • Celeste shares herbirthday withTucker.

    Names in other languages[edit]

    Japaneseフーコ
    Fūko
    From either "hoot" (owl's cry) or「梟」(fukurō, owl), and「~子」(-ko, Japanese female name ending)

    Korean부옥
    Buok
    Combination of "부엉이" (bueong'i, owl) and "옥" (ok, jade)

    Simplified Chinese傅珂
    Fù Kē
    From her Japanese name and the surname「傅」(). The second character「珂」() means "jade" or "jewel"

    RussianСелеста
    Selesta
    From "Celeste"

    DutchCelesteSame as her English name

    GermanEufemiaFemale given name thatalliterates with "eule" (owl)

    European SpanishEstelaFemale given name meaning "star" (equivalent to "Stella" in English)

    European FrenchCélesteSame as English name

    ItalianCelesteSame as English name
